At least not less than eight people have been reported dead after a gas leak in vizag vishakapatnam, South India, hundreds reportedly unconscious. Reports have it that gas leak also killed animals and little children.
Hundred have rushed to a nearby hospital and many are currently facing difficulties in breathing.. doctors confirm.
The leak, in the city of Visakhapatnam in Andhra Pradesh state, has been traced to the LG Polymers plant.
The cause of the gas leak was a result of negligence by workers at LG polymer company.. officials say. The tragic incident happened around 03:00 local time (21:30 GMT)
The leak occurred when the plant was being re-opened for the first time since 24 March when India went into lockdown to curb the spread of coronavirus. Video shared on twitter and other social media platforms show people fainting and dropping dead.
